Teen Programs

Counselor- In-Training Program:

Camp Mason’s Counselor-in-Training Program is a 4-week co-ed counselor training program designed to provide leadership opportunities and a group-living experience that prepares teens to become staff members at camp, as well as productive members of their community at home. The CIT program includes, internship in all aspects of a counselor’s job at camp, participation in service projects, training sessions on such topics as, basic child development and behavior management, counseling techniques and best practices, communication & leadership, environmental stewardship, and community service. CIT’s are directly supervised by two adult CIT leaders, one male and one female.

Please note that a camper is required to attend only one 4-week CIT session to complete the program.

CIT participants must be 16 years old and finished with the 10th grade and are therefore no longer eligible to attend regular Camp Mason prorgams. CIT’s must complete the standard camper registration and CIT application process before being considered for the program. Entry into the program is competitive, based on the completed application and references.

Mason’s CIT program is designed to enhance interpersonal and communication skills while fostering independence and self-awareness. Service is also an important part of the CIT program; we believe that service to others, whether individually or in a community, is an essential character value at camp and at home. Successful participants will come away from this program with valuable leadership skills that will serve them well at home, in school, and in their own community.

Leader-In-Training Program:

Camp Mason’s Leadership Trek Program is a 2-week co-ed travel and service program designed to provide leadership opportunities and a group-living experience that prepares teens to become CIT’s at camp, as well as productive members of their community at home. The LT program includes travel and adventure experiences in the outdoors, participation in service projects, organizing and implementing travel and service plans, and training sessions on such topics as communication & leadership, environmental stewardship, and community service. LT’s are directly supervised by two adult LT leaders, one male and one female.

Please note that a camper is required to attend only one 2-week LT session to complete the program. LT participants may register for additional sessions of resident camp, as well.

LT participants must be 15 years old and finished with the 9th grade. LT’s must complete the standard camper registration and LT application process before being considered for the program. Entry into the program is competitive, based on the completed application and references.

Mason’s LT program is designed to enhance interpersonal and communication skills while fostering independence and self-awareness. Service is also an important part of the LT program; we believe that service to others, whether individually or in a community, is an essential character value at camp and at home. Successful participants will come away from this program with valuable leadership skills that will serve them well at home, in school, and in their own community.
